Output 586063c94dd1875a39b117f2334ed226a4c93d3b345e321f7f5c07414a7c8b4f:1

value
521900
script pubkey
OP_0 OP_PUSHBYTES_20 ec9cd6c32123928fc935517bd7f80275b21ec4f0
address
bc1qajwddsepywfgljf429aa07qzwkepa38sd3zp86
transaction
586063c94dd1875a39b117f2334ed226a4c93d3b345e321f7f5c07414a7c8b4f
spent
true